Casinos recognize that problem gambling is a serious issue that requires responsible management and proactive support measures. Many establishments implement comprehensive programs designed to promote safe gambling practices while identifying and assisting individuals who may exhibit signs of gambling addiction. These efforts are critical in maintaining a safe environment and protecting vulnerable patrons.
Generally, casinos adopt a multi-faceted approach to address problem gambling, including staff training to spot warning signs, offering self-exclusion programs, and providing access to informational resources on addiction. In addition, many casinos collaborate with external organizations specializing in gambling addiction to ensure that players receive the support they need. The integration of technology, such as monitoring betting patterns, also helps in early detection and intervention.
